摘要
储罐底板腐蚀状况的严重程度是指导储罐维修的主要指标。针对难以停产检测储罐底板腐蚀的情况,利用统计相关分析方法,结合专家经验,确定反应储罐底板腐蚀状况的主要外部表征因素,建立基于外部表征因素的储罐底板腐蚀状况贝叶斯判别预测方法。通过对某油库16台储罐的预测分析,对比声发射在线检测结果,符合率为87.5%。计算结果表明,该方法能够解决储罐底板腐蚀状况的预测问题,具有一定的工程应用价值。
The condition of tank bottom corrosion is the main indicators to guide the maintenance of tank. Considering the difficulty to shut down and carry out testing on tank floors, combining with expertise , the major external factors of the tank bottom corrosion are determined with variance analysis. The Bayes distinguishing prediction technique is established. Through the prediction and analysis on 16 tanks in a depot, comparing with the result of acoustic emission testing, coincidence rate reaches 87.5%. The results show that this prediction technique is able to resolve the problem of the prediction of tank bottom corrosion, and can be applied in engineering applications.
